If all you guys ever last is 15 minutes in FTL, I have a feeling you're not playing it right. I don't have experience with FTL personally, but other roguelikes. My first few playthroughs of Dungeons of Dredmor were like that, but you get better and playthroughs actually end up being much longer.

On PC, I'd recommend puzzle or hidden object games. Hidden object are practically adventure games at this point, at least the good ones are. Very easy to start and stop. Certain tower defense games, like the anomaly series, have levels that are rarely more than 15 minutes long.

Not sure how you feel about F2P or browser based games, many of them are built to be played in bursts, but "good graphics" is pretty vague.
